Winnebago County Extension outlines climate-resilient landscaping strategies for Oshkosh area

An Extension educator described shifting hardiness zones, wetter winters and hotter summers in Wisconsin and recommended practical landscaping steps—mulch, drip irrigation, native plants, rain gardens and tree diversity—to help homeowners adapt.

K. Lusa, an extension educator with Winnebago County Extension, presented about 30 minutes of data and practical guidance on landscaping to adapt to climate change in Oshkosh, Wisconsin.

Lusa said rising carbon dioxide and changing weather patterns have already altered growing conditions in the region and recommended local strategies—mulches, drip irrigation, native plantings, rain gardens and careful tree selection—to reduce damage from both intense rainfall and drought.

The talk summarized state and federal climate data and translated it into actions homeowners, gardeners and municipal landscapers can take. Lusa cited the state climatology office and national sources, and noted that preindustrial atmospheric carbon dioxide measured about 280 parts per million and has risen to roughly 420 ppm today. "Climate change isn't a hoax. It really costs money and really hurts us," Lusa said, noting billions of dollars in weather-related damages in recent years.

Why it matters: Lusa said average temperatures in Wisconsin have risen about 3 degrees since 1950, with the last two decades the warmest on record, and statewide precipitation up about 20 percent with greater increases in the south and south-central regions. She told listeners that plant hardiness maps have shifted; Oshkosh registered nearly zone 5a or 5b in 2023, compared with zone 4b historically, which affects which species are suitable for local plantings.

The presentation contrasted averages with variability, stressing that similar seasonal averages can hide extremes—periods of heavy rain followed by prolonged dry spells—that create stress for plants. As an example of extreme precipitation, Lusa described a recent event in which one county received 12 inches of rain in a single day.

Practical recommendations offered

- Water management: Use organic mulches to retain soil moisture and reduce evaporation; install drip irrigation where feasible. Lusa said Winnebago County received a grant to install irrigation at a demonstration site and expects it to be operational by April; she described drip systems as kits that can cost about $300.

- Lawns and mowing: Replace or reduce turf where possible, adopt low-mow grasses or sedges, and raise mower height in May, June and July (a local "May mow high" approach rather than a "No Mow May" practice). Higher mowing promotes deeper roots and greater drought tolerance.

- Plant selection and diversity: Favor native and broadly adaptable species (Lusa cited little bluestem as an example) and use multiple varieties instead of large monocultures to reduce pest and disease vulnerability.

- Heat and storm mitigation: Plant shade trees to lower temperatures near buildings, match tree species to soil types (Lusa noted local heavy clay), and diversify tree selections to reduce risk from pests and single-species failure.

- Managing large rain events: Use berms, raised beds and rain gardens planted with species tolerant of fluctuating moisture; select plants with broad moisture tolerance for berms and rain garden edges.

- Winter and frost considerations: Choose plants tolerant of wet feet and freeze-thaw cycles, use winter mulches (organic rather than rock), avoid planting evergreens immediately adjacent to heat-reflecting buildings and use temporary coverings for vulnerable specimens in dry winters.

- Pollinator support and plant lists: Lusa reviewed early-, mid- and late-season native species for pollinators, including spring ephemerals, coneflowers, milkweeds, asters, goldenrods, big and little bluestem, prairie dropseed and native shrubs such as buttonbush and elderberry. She cautioned against cultivated lupine varieties that are invasive and provide limited pollinator benefit.

Other behavior and carbon-reduction tips included avoiding two-stroke gas leaf blowers and using electric equipment where practical, leaving some leaf litter for pollinators, reducing lawn area and using slow-release fertilizers to cut runoff; Lusa said slow-release products can increase the share of fertilizer taken up by plants from about 40–60 percent to roughly 90 percent.
